Knowledgeable and fun adults discussing contemporary literature several times a month in the Cleveland area. Expect provocative, at times, controversial reading. Enjoy fun conversation, food, alcoholic and NA drinks. No sticklers please... We try and alternate between fiction and non-fiction and are very open to book suggestions. Come share your love of reading and conversation! (And no penalties for not finishing the book on time either.)
